Hi, Product Hunt Community!
So, what is Ploito?
It's a virtual office with a telepresence effect and a completely new way of communication.
🔷 First of all, we kindly ask you to watch our video attached.
What problems does Ploito solve for remote work?
- Quick communication without waiting for beeps
- Proof of work if your productivity isn’t measurable
- Cheaper than office rent
- DND mode
Our mission is to make remote work transparent and trusted.
